What is Canary Seed?

Canary seed, also known as alpiste, is a tiny seed derived from the grass species Phalaris canariensis. Historically, it was cultivated as bird feed for canaries, hence the name. Incorporating Canary Seed into Your Diet

Now that we’ve explored the incredible health benefits of canary seed, you may be wondering how to include it in your daily diet. Fortunately, there are numerous delicious and creative ways to enjoy this nutrient-packed seed:

1. Canary Seed Milk

Canary seed milk is a popular alternative to dairy milk. It is simple to make at home by blending soaked canary seeds with water and straining the mixture. The result is a creamy and nutritious milk that can be used in smoothies, cereals, or enjoyed on its own.

2. Canary Seed Flour

Canary seed flour can be used in baking as a gluten-free and protein-rich alternative to traditional wheat flour. You can use it to make bread, muffins, pancakes, and other baked goods.

3. Canary Seed Sprouts

Sprouting canary seeds enhances their nutritional content and makes them easier to digest. Add canary seed sprouts to salads, sandwiches, or garnish your favorite dishes for an extra nutritious boost.

4. Canary Seed Energy Bars

Combine canary seed with nuts, dried fruits, and natural sweeteners to create homemade energy bars that are perfect for a quick and healthy snack on the go.
